TL;DR
System Design Engineer - R&D (THz): Architecting, modelling, and designing high-speed digital and analog circuits for next-generation semiconductor and wired THz communication systems with an accent on system performance, component characterization, and scalable device technologies. Focus on modelling compensation and signal-processing circuits, analyzing experimental data, and translating R&D concepts into manufacturable solutions.

Location: Nuremberg, Germany

Company

hirify.global develops wired THz transceiver technology and ASIC-based interconnects to remove networking bottlenecks in AI data centers.

What you will do

  • Architect and specify high-speed digital and analog circuits for communications systems.
  • Model component and system behavior, including compensation circuits.
  • Work with device, integration, and design teams to define requirements and validate circuits.
  • Analyze measurement results, refine models, and assess system-level impact.
  • Collaborate with R&D groups, equipment vendors, and academic or industrial research partners.
  • Document system designs, publish technical work, and improve reproducibility and device-parameter tracking.

Requirements

  • Master’s or PhD in Electrical Engineering, Information Sciences, Applied Physics, or a related field.
  • Experience modelling high-speed electrical circuits for communications, including CTLE, FFE, DFE, MLSE, clock recovery, and carrier recovery.
  • Experience with linear and non-linear system design using Matlab, Python, and C++.
  • Knowledge of high-speed components such as VCOs, mixers, and amplifiers.
  • Experience with reflections, dispersion, loss, noise figure, and S-parameters, plus strong experimental-data analysis skills.
  • Fluent English and strong technical communication and documentation abilities.

Nice to have

  • Experience with baseband, optical, or THz components and waveguide modelling.
  • Experience with bit-accurate digital-circuit modelling and forward-error correction, including Reed-Solomon, BCH, or LDPC.
  • Experience with novel device technologies such as advanced CMOS, silicon photonics, or waveguides.
  • Familiarity with technology transfer from R&D to manufacturing.
